Question 611120: In research poll, respondents were asked how old math textbooks should be best used. While 234 respondents answered that they should be used as doorstops, the remaining 623 gave other answers (birdcage lining, lanndfill, etc.). If one of the respondents is selected at random, What is the probability that the answered "doorstop"? Answer by ewatrrr(24785) (Show Source): You can put this solution on YOUR website!
